Abstract
Multifunctional additives are widely utilized in enhancing the performance of perovskite solar cells, and the role of the additives is highly related to the contained various functional groups. Here, we introduce a pair of geometric isomers, which act as bifunctional additives with a terminal −NH3+ group and a terminal −COOH group, into methylammonium lead iodide perovskite.
